Giving flowers or bouquets is perhaps the most effective means to express one’s feelings. Flowers and bouquets are made use of for varied purposes, from congratulating someone on the occasion of his or her birthday or anniversary to expressing an apology, or even to just see a smile on someone’s face.

Archaeological evidence collected from historical sites points towards the beginnings of this custom to the ancient era. Traditional Greek mythology, Chinese folklore and history concerning the Romans and Egyptians all display that flowers had a very important part to play in their society. Giving flowers was thought to be the best means to convey one’s thoughts in these cultures. In fact, in ancient Greek legends, some flowers have even been given a divine status.

The Middle Ages saw a furtherance of this custom, and France and England were chiefly responsible for transferring this legacy down the ages. The modern custom of assigning a meaning to each flower is believed to have been brought to Europe after the French and the British experienced it in Turkey.

The custom of flower gifting scaled new heights in the Victorian era. Victorians, as we know, never expressed their feelings openly and thus the practice of offering flowers or bouquets was regarded a great means to communicate emotions without making use of a lot of words.

This period saw the formulation of guidelines for giving flowers or bouquets that we still follow. For instance, if you purchased an elegant bouquet of red roses from the florist and gave it to your beloved upside down, she will definitely be angry with you. This is because red roses which are otherwise associated with feelings of love can convey negative feelings when they are presented to the person upside down. These ideas were so in vogue that in the’th century, several books about the language of flowers were written and widely read.

Time has not been able to diminish this tradition, and people in the present times still consider flowers to be the most effective means to express their emotions. Today we have arrived at a stage where meaning is assigned to many flowers, and rules and regulations in this custom are more important than they ever were. An elegantly gifted bouquet of red roses is believed to depict love while lilies represent purity and elegance. A single marigold flower is considered to be an expression of grief, whereas friendship is best expressed by a yellow coloured rose.

The history of gifting flower continues as time passes by.There were times that a woman giving flower to a man is very improper. Today it no longer registers as out of the ordinary. There are also new ways of delivering flowers. Virtual or true flowers are now available through the Internet. Through advancement of science and technology, flowers can now easily bloom all year-round.

the spirit of giving and sharing, & happiness & joy, are all represented by the holiday of Christmas. In the same manner, Christmas plants represent the same. They symbolize hope in both the people who receive them those that give them. In fact, these Christmas flower arrangements aren’t just for gifts-they can also easily brighten up any room in addition to traditional festive decorations.

The poinsettia usually comes to mind when you hear “Christmas flowers”. Even so, colors also represent the holiday a good deal. Green, white, red, and even violet are usually connected to this time of year, so putting them together in a flower arrangement (sometimes regardless of the types of flowers used) generally already signify the holidays.

An arrangement of poinsettias would be the safest bet for Christmas, traditionally speaking. The rich red tint of the flower and its star-shaped leaves provide a wonderful, Christmas contrast against other lush green leaves and ferns.

Another good choice for your Christmas bouquet is the Christmas rose, sometimes referred to as the Winter Rose. It is a creamy-hued, delicate bloom with large buds which can be seen during winter along the mountains of central Europe.

South African blooms called Gerberas, with their vivid colours & thick petals, can also be used for this. Ask your florist to combine them with several colors of lilies, orchids, daisies, or even yellow and red roses to make a beautiful Christmas bouquet or centerpiece.

Tulips, carnations, iris and mums are other flowers commonly used in Christmas arrangements.

Finally, ask your florist to add a “Christmas feel” to your bouquet with various leaves and decorations. The use of holly, pine leaves & cones, rough juniper, noble fir, boxwood, fern or cedar leaves, silver twigs, sparkling thistle, and ilex berries to adorn the flower arrangements add to that seasonal look. Your florist can even try using artificial things such as plastic or ceramic snowmen, reindeer, pine cones, colored ribbons & Christmas tree balls could contribute to a special holiday arrangement.

You have to be prepared for an assault on your senses before stepping into a flower shop for a bouquet, as the sheer variety of bouquets offered for sale will confound you to the point of indecision. But as there are connotations and human occasions associated with every flower, the task of choosing the correct flower for a particular occasion becomes simpler. Once you are conscious of this meaning, you would be able to reduce your choices to a small set, from which you can easily take your pick for your bouquet.

Since Victorian times , and perhaps even before that, flowers of all kinds have come to represent different emotions. Red roses are for true love, and yellow ones denote platonic love or just simple friendship. Colourful carnations and tulips also fall in the category of flowers bearing meaning and messages for the people who receive them depending on their colour.

On the event of wedding, invitees are required to present bouquets to the newly married couple. In such situations, the best bet is to have bouquets and arrangements that reflect the spirit or season of the wedding. If the wedding is being held in spring, then a bouquet with spring flowers can be gifted to the couple, and in case of an old fashioned marriage a bouquet having an assortment of white and red flowers can be presented.

Bright flowers that reflect joy, like roses, daisies and chrysanthemums must be chosen for anniversaries and birthdays in keeping with the mood of gaiety. Someone who has successfully completed his or her graduation with flying colours deserves flowers that people can associate with both gaiety and subtlety. Lilies are a good idea in such cases, and people usually prefer to mix 3-4 colours of the flower for an aesthetic effect.

Varieties like white carnations are the most proper choice for sombre events like funerals. A white wreath or bouquet means that you as a giver are wishing that the deceased person’s soul may attain everlasting peace. On the other hand, a collection of bright flowers, such as tropical blooms are great for someone who is not well as vibrant bouquets made of these flowers are best for wishing a speedy recovery.

The downside? Fresh flowers don’t stay fresh for long especially if you don’t take care of them right. Not all of us are florists and gardeners, but here are some surefire ways to make bouquets you receive last a little longer:

- If you receive flowers that aren’t in water, act as fast as you can. Drench them in water, or preferably in floral foam or flower food solution. These can be bought from your florist.

- If the flower food solution turns cloudy, replace it completely. Same goes for those who are using plain water; replacing it daily with fresh water is a must.

- If floral foam is unavailable, you can make your own makeshift flower freshener. Simply mix a teaspoon of bleach, a tablespoon of sugar, and a gallon of water. Mix well and you have flower food. Some gardening experts even say you can pour a 12-ounce can of non-diet 7-Up or Sprite in half a gallon of water The soda’s acidity will slow down growth of bacteria in the water, while the sugar will feed the plant.

- Re-cut stems using a cutting tool that will not crush the stems. A sharp knife, pruning shears, or even a good pair of scissors can do. Cut the stems underwater to allow more water absorption instead of air. A 45-degree angle stem cut will also improve liquid absorption of the plants.

- Generally, some flowers last longer than others. Once they begin to wilt, remove them from the vase.

- Remove leaves that will be under the waterline of the vase, because leaves in water tend to promote bacterial growth.

- Keep flowers in a cool, dry spot, in approximately 65 to 72 degrees Fahrenheit. It is recommended to keep them away from direct sunlight, heating or cooling vents, directly under ceiling fans, or on top of televisions or radiators, to avoid premature dehydration and wilting.
